JUDGMENT
Dodds's claims against St. Vincent Health System, Dr. Jonak, Dr. Ligget,
Corizon, Inc., Dream Redick-Young, Dr. Deborah York, Dr. Shirley Barnes,
and Beverly Simmons are dismissed without prejudice. NQ 45, 98, 162, & 165.
Dodds's claim against Dr. Houston is dismissed with prejudice.
